Exploring the Diversity and Resilience of the Hispanic Community Through Books and Documentaries

The Hispanic community is a rich tapestry of culture, history, and traditions that have shaped the identities of millions of people across the globe. From the bustling streets of Mexico City to the vibrant neighborhoods of Miami, Hispanic individuals have made significant contributions to art, literature, music, and more. In this blog post, we will delve into the world of Hispanic culture through the lens of books and documentaries, showcasing the resilience and diversity that define this vibrant community. Books have long been a powerful medium for sharing stories and preserving cultural heritage. In recent years, a wave of talented Hispanic authors has emerged, producing works that captivate readers with their depth and authenticity. From the magical realism of Gabriel Garcia Marquez to the raw emotion of Sandra Cisneros, Hispanic literature offers a glimpse into the joys, sorrows, and triumphs of the community. Books such as "The House on Mango Street" by Sandra Cisneros and "One Hundred Years of Solitude" by Gabriel Garcia Marquez illuminate the complexities of Hispanic identity, exploring themes of family, migration, and cultural assimilation. Documentaries also play a crucial role in shedding light on the Hispanic experience, providing a visual platform for voices that are often marginalized or misrepresented in mainstream media. Films like "In the Time of the Butterflies" and "Harvest of Empire" offer powerful insights into the history and struggles of Hispanic communities, highlighting their resilience in the face of adversity. These documentaries serve as a platform for advocacy and awareness, sparking important conversations about social justice, immigration, and identity.
